Cloning and expression of the hydrogenase gene from Clostridium butyricum in Escherichia coli.

I Karube, N Urano, T Yamada, H Hirochika, K Sakaguchi.   

Abstract

Hydrogenase gene from Clostridium butyricum was cloned in Escherichia coli HK16 (Hyd-) using pBR322 and PstI. The plasmid, pCBH1, containing hydrogenase gene was 7.3 MDa and pCBH1 had 5 PstI-DNA fragments (3.9, 2.6, 0.7, 0.03-0.04, less than 0.02 MDa, respectively). The hydrogenase activity of HK16 (pCBH1) was about 3.1-3.5-times as high as those of the present strains, such as C.butyricum and E.coli C600 (Hyd+).
